How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Crown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Crown Park Studio Apartments | $1,945 | $1,375 | $2,798 |
| Crown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,535 | $1,425 | $3,779 |
| Crown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,199 | $1,695 | $5,292 |
| Crown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,699 | $2,200 | $6,036 |
| Crown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,600 | $4,600 | $4,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Crown Park
How much are Studio apartments in Crown Park?
There are currently 89 Studio Apartments in Crown Park with rent ranges from $1,375 to $2,798 with an average price of $1,945.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Crown Park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Crown Park ranges from $1,425 to $3,779 with an average monthly rent of $2,535.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Crown Park c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Crown Park range from $1,695 to $5,292.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,199.
How expensive are Crown Park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 72 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Crown Park on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,200 to $6,036 - averaging $3,699 for the location.
